Magnetic Bearing Air Blowers offer a range of functionalities that set them apart from traditional blowers. First and foremost, these devices provide a highly efficient operation. By using magnetic bearings, these blowers create a frictionless environment, minimizing energy losses. This efficiency translates to lower operational costs and reduces the environmental footprint of industrial processes. Additionally, the blowers are designed to operate at variable speeds, allowing for precise control over airflow and pressure, which is essential for various applications in manufacturing and HVAC systems.

Another significant feature of Magnetic Bearing Air Blowers is their low maintenance requirements. Traditional blowers often require regular maintenance due to wear and tear on mechanical parts. In contrast, magnetic bearings have no physical contact, which drastically reduces wear, thus extending the lifespan of the equipment. Moreover, these blowers operate quietly, making them suitable for environments where noise levels need to be controlled.

However, like any technology, Magnetic Bearing Air Blowers come with both advantages and disadvantages. On the positive side, their energy efficiency and low maintenance needs can lead to substantial cost savings in the long run. Users have reported significant reductions in energy bills and fewer disruptions due to equipment failure. On the downside, the initial investment for these blowers can be quite high compared to conventional options. This upfront cost may deter some companies from making the switch, despite the long-term savings potential.

In terms of pricing, Magnetic Bearing Air Blowers can range significantly based on their specifications and the manufacturer. Prices typically start from several thousand dollars and can exceed tens of thousands for advanced models equipped with additional features. While the upfront cost might be a concern, many users emphasize the value derived from the energy savings and reduced maintenance expenses, deeming the investment worthwhile.
